Sales Associate at Sears

Accepted Offer – Interviewed in Knoxville, TN Nov 2012 – Reviewed Jan 11, 2013

Interview Details – Hiring process was pretty simple. After filling out the application I was called in for an interview with one of the managers. She then proceeded to ask me about my previous work history and then quizzed me on some "what if?" scenarios. However, coming from retail these were easily answered.

Then after that interview I sat down with the assistant store manager for a follow-up interview with him. He then asked if I still was interested and then asked a bit about myself and asked a few more "what if" scenarios. At the end I was offered a job on the spot.

Interview Question – Nothing was very difficult or unexpected. However, always have a good explanation how you would handle a disgruntled customer. Also, have a good response to "What is your biggest challenge while working in retail?"   Answer Question

Negotiation Details – Did not do any negotiating. The pay was a bit lower than I wanted but being a holiday job I felt no need to push the issue to much.
